About

Liping Gan is a scholar working on Molecular Biology, Animal Science and Zoology and Food Science. According to data from OpenAlex, Liping Gan has authored 31 papers receiving a total of 845 indexed citations (citations by other indexed papers that have themselves been cited), including 13 papers in Molecular Biology, 11 papers in Animal Science and Zoology and 9 papers in Food Science. Recurrent topics in Liping Gan's work include Animal Nutrition and Physiology (11 papers), Gut microbiota and health (10 papers) and Probiotics and Fermented Foods (4 papers). Liping Gan is often cited by papers focused on Animal Nutrition and Physiology (11 papers), Gut microbiota and health (10 papers) and Probiotics and Fermented Foods (4 papers). Liping Gan collaborates with scholars based in China, United States and India. Liping Gan's co-authors include Zhui Li, Weiwei Wang, Yuming Guo, Encun Du, Yuming Guo, Hao Fan, Shuangshuang Guo, Dan Liu, Zengpeng Lv and Tahir Mahmood and has published in prestigious journals such as SHILAP Revista de lepidopterología, Journal of Agricultural and Food Chemistry and Frontiers in Immunology.
